Bayern Munich's Next Big Thing Zirkzee In Contention To Face Chelsea In Champions League
Published: February 11, 2020
Talented Dutch-Nigerian youngster Joshua Zirkzee is in line to face Chelsea on February 25th when Bayern Munich tackle the Blues in their round-16 tie of the UEFA Champions League, allnigeriasoccer.com reports.
The 2001-born striker who made his bow in the European competition against Tottenham in December 2019 was included in the Bavarians updated squad list for the knockout stages of the competition on UEFA's website.
Since earning promotion on the back of his sterling displays for the club's youth teams, Zirkzee has scored two league goals in two substitute appearances while he has also featured in the DFB Pokal.
He has been at the Allianz Arena since 2017 after spells with the youth teams of Spartaan '20, ADO Den Haag and Feyenoord.
With Ivan PerisiƧ whom he replaced on his debut ruled out of the trip to West London with injury, he could get game time to show off against the Premier League side.
He is eligible to represent Nigeria, as well as his country of birth Netherlands.
